Pen Mill 6 Cutter Head Set Barrel trimming kit. It includes 7mm, 8mm, 3/8 inch and 10mm pilot shafts. Also includes a plastic case to store all the pieces. 6 Cutter head for a smoother cut. Designed to fit into a drill chuck.

This is an excellent quality tool and has improved the preparation of my pen blanks. Make sure that you check the barrel cutter after preparing your blank to make sure there is no CA glue build up in the cutter head. If there is it will not function properly. The build up is easy to remove. It should also be mentioned that the customer service and delivery times provided by Timberbits is really amazing. Great products, great quality and timely delivery.

A very handy bit of kit, BUT it only got 3 stars because of bad design. In my apprenticeship many years ago I was very firmly told countersinking and facing tools MUST have an ODD number of teeth, not an even number (6) like this one. I recently bought a pack of 6 countersinking tools of various sizes from Aldi and all these had 3 teeth. When one of these kits comes out with 3 or 5 teeth it will get 5 stars.
